Delivering Experience Improvements Through Patient Feedback

Patient experience is an increasingly important aspect of a successful service. With the introduction of an experience component in the financial returns a Trust earns on activity through CQUIN, it is also a bottom-line issue. With increasing competition, greater choice and easier transfer of patients between providers, all providers need to acknowledge the role that experience plays in influencing their reputation and ultimately the flow of patients that they rely on for funding. This conference is aimed at pushing forward the patient experience agenda in a practical manner.
